#292516 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#292516 is composed of 16.1% red, 14.5%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.8% magenta, 46.3% yellow and 83.9% black. It has a hue angle of 47.4 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 12.4%. #292516 color hex could be obtained by blending #524a2c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#292516 color description : Very dark (mostly black) yellow [Olive tone].
#292516 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#292516 has RGB values of R:41, G:37,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.46, K:0.84. Its decimal value is 2696470.
